The BRIGADA PAGBASA Program
DepEd signed Memorandum of Agreement (MOA) with
World Vision Development Foundation (WVDF) in 2019 for the
Brigada Pagbasa program.
The BRIGADA PAGBASA Program is a national movement
for reading that aims to bring together all education champions
and supporters to contribute to nation building by helping all
Filipino children of partnership. This is to support the DepEd’s
goal to provide children quality education.

ACTIVITIES
1. Collaborate with DepEd at school level to secure list of
struggling readers and nonreaders per grade level.
2. Coordinate with LGU and DepEd in mapping the location of
struggling readers and nonreaders.
3. Collaborate with DepEd and LGUs on mapping of
community volunteers (student teachers, PTA officers,
Church Partners, etc.) to be equipped on teaching
beginning reading and handling remediation classes for
Brigada Pagbasa roll out.

ACTIVITIES
4. Train volunteers on methods and techniques to teach
beginning reading.
5. Plan with teachers and community educators on the
implementation of the Brigada Pagbasa Reading
interventions.
6. Implement pre and post core reading assessment.
7. Mobilize trained Brigada Pagbasa facilitators to develop
contextualized reading materials and books for reading
sessions with children.

ACTIVITIES
8. Review of contextualized reading materials and books for
reading sessions with children.
9. Brigada Pagbasa Roll Out – 2 to 3 hours reading
remediation session (storytelling, teaching beginning
reading, drills).
10. Conduct feedbacking and reflection activities with
teachers and community educators to identify gaps and
lessons learnt in the project roll out.

Specific Activities for SAMAR Brigada
Pagbasa program
1. PAGBINULIGAY – PAGTINABANGAY is a series of
capability building formal and informal sessions that aim
to train community volunteers own strategies and
techniques on how to handle specific lessons in reading.
2. ADOPT-A-READER scheme is an attempt at adopting a
reader or two in specific reading sessions across the areas
of English, Science and Math.
3. UNFREEZE AND UNWIND are regular feedback and
debriefing sessions with reading coordinators/facilitators
and community volunteers.
